12:00 | The Garbage City – A World Like No Other!
An entire community responsible for collecting, sorting, and recycling Cairo’s garbage using pure human power, no machines!
13:00 | Egypt’s Largest Graffiti Artwork – eL Seed’s Masterpiece
Created by the Tunisian-French artist eL Seed, this artwork is one of the most impressive murals in the world.
It covers 52 building facades and forms a complete sentence from St. Athanasius: “Anyone who wants to look at the sunlight naturally wipes his eye clear first.”
